The Real Effects of Strength Training on Your Body
Strength training activates muscle protein synthesis, a biological mechanism that allows your body to repair and reconstruct muscle fibers with greater strength than previously. When you perform resistance exercises or work against gravitational force, you create microscopic tears in muscle tissue. Your body responds by strengthening these fibers with additional protein, resulting in expanded muscle volume and enhanced density over weeks and months. This adaptation happens whether you're lifting heavy barbells or working with your body's weight, as long as you're pushing your muscles beyond their current capacity.
Strength training does more than build muscle—it revamps your metabolism, strengthens your bones, and alters your hormonal profile. Regular resistance exercise increases insulin sensitivity, helping your body regulate glucose more effectively. Your bones become denser and more resilient, reducing fracture risk later in life. Strength training also elevates growth hormone and testosterone levels naturally, improving energy, mood, and recovery even on rest days.
Starting a Strength Program When You Have Limited Time
You don't need hour-long gym sessions to see results. Research shows that two to three focused sessions per week, lasting just 30 to 45 minutes, produce significant strength gains when structured correctly. The key is concentrating on compound movements like squats, deadlifts, push-ups, and rows that engage multiple muscle groups simultaneously. These movements provide maximum effectiveness in minimal time, ideal for busy professionals, parents, and entrepreneurs lacking hours for training.
Consistency matters far more than duration. A 30-minute session performed three times weekly will outperform sporadic hour-long workouts. Many people successfully build impressive strength training at home using minimal equipment: dumbbells, resistance bands, or even bodyweight. Getting started is easy, but the commitment to showing up consistently is what distinguishes those who succeed from those who don't.
Progressive Overload: The Non-Negotiable Principle
Progressive overload means gradually increasing the demands on your muscles over time. This can happen through adding more weight, increasing repetitions, reducing rest periods, or improving movement quality. Your muscles adapt and plateau without progression. There's no new stimulus, so your body stops responding. Using simple notes or a fitness app to track your workouts helps you identify when to increase the challenge. Small increments—one more repetition per set, or five additional pounds—add up into significant strength gains over months.
Progression should feel challenging but sustainable. Struggling to maintain proper form means you've progressed too quickly. When the workout feels easy by the final set, you're ready to increase the load. This balance keeps you in the sweet spot where continuous adaptation happens. Most people underestimate how much progress they can make with small, consistent increases, discovering three months in that they're far stronger than they imagined.
Recovery: Where the Real Strength Gains Happen
Muscle development doesn't take place while you're exercising—it occurs during the recovery phase. When you sleep, your body releases growth hormone, repairs damaged muscle fibers, and replenishes glycogen stores. Inadequate sleep sabotages even perfectly executed training programs. Aim for seven to nine hours nightly, and keep a consistent sleep schedule. Insufficient recovery heightens the risk of damage and hinders your body's ability to progress. If you're training hard but not sleeping well, you're leaving 40 to 50 percent of your potential gains on the table.
Nutrition is equally critical. Your muscles need protein to rebuild—aim for 0.7 to 1 gram per pound of bodyweight daily. Carbohydrates replenish energy stores used during training, and healthy fats support hormone production. You don't need expensive supplements or complex meal plans, just whole foods eaten consistently. Between training sessions, gentle movement like walking or stretching enhances circulation without taxing your recovery systems. Prioritizing recovery as important as your training is what distinguishes lasting progress from exhaustion.
Mistakes That Slow Your Progress
The biggest mistake is abandoning proper form to lift heavier weight. Relying on momentum and limiting range of motion lowers muscle activation and substantially raises injury risk. A lighter weight with controlled, full-range movement builds more strength and muscle than heavy weight with compromised form. Poor form also creates muscular imbalances, causing pain and chronic injuries that derail training for weeks or months. Video yourself occasionally or ask for feedback from someone experienced to ensure you're moving correctly.
Training the same muscle groups daily without sufficient recovery is equally problematic. Muscle tissue requires 48 hours between intense workouts to fully recuperate and adapt. Working legs one day and targeting them again the next prevents adaptation and elevates injury risk. Equally problematic is neglecting compound movements in favor of isolation exercises. A program heavy on leg curls and leg extensions without squats will produce far fewer results than one that prioritizes multi-joint movements. Programming matters as much as effort.
Strength Training for Injury Prevention and Longevity
Strong muscles and connective tissue act as armor against injury. Weak glutes contribute to knee pain, weak core muscles lead to lower back problems, and weak shoulders cause rotator cuff issues. Targeted strength training addresses these vulnerabilities before pain develops. Through developing balanced strength throughout your body and enhancing stability, you minimize falls, sprains, and strains during routine life. People who strength train regularly report fewer injuries at work, during sports, and in everyday activities like carrying groceries or playing with children.
Strength training also preserves independence and quality of life as you age. Sarcopenia—age-related muscle loss—begins around age 30 and accelerates without resistance training. People who maintain strength training into their 60s and beyond retain mobility, independence, and the ability to perform daily tasks without assistance. The investment in strength now directly determines your physical capability and autonomy decades from now. This isn't vanity—it's preventive medicine that keeps you active and self-sufficient.
Getting Started: Your First Week Action Plan
Start by selecting three days per week for training, giving yourself at least one rest day between sessions. Choose four to five basic movements: a lower body push (squats or lunges), a lower body pull (deadlifts or step-ups), an upper body push (push-ups or bench press), an upper body pull (rows or pull-ups), and a core exercise (planks or dead bugs). Complete three sets of eight to twelve reps for each exercise, taking two to three minutes of rest between sets. During your first week, stick with lighter weight or bodyweight to master proper form. The focus here isn't intensity but rather building the habit and perfecting your movement patterns.
Keep detailed records of the weight, reps, and sets for every session. These notes maintain your accountability and reveal your progress clearly as time passes. After two weeks, you'll establish a baseline. By four weeks, you'll observe noticeable strength gains. By eight weeks, you'll see visible physical changes and feel dramatically different.
